U.S. v. NORWOOD

No. 08-30050.

603 F.3d 1063 (2010)

UNITED STATES of America, Plaintiff-Appellee, v. Robert Lewis NORWOOD, Defendant-Appellant.

United States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it.

Amended April 1, 2010.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Robert J. Pfister and Andrew B. Brettler, Simpson Thacher & Bartlett LLP, Los Angeles, CA, for the defendant-appellant.

James A. McDevitt and K. Jill Bolton, United States Attorney, Spokane, WA, for the plaintiff-appellee.

Before: THOMAS M. REAVLEY, RICHARD C. TALLMAN, and MILAN D. SMITH, JR., Circuit Judges.


ORDER AND AMENDED OPINION

ORDER

The opinion filed on February 17, 2010 is amended as follows:

On slip opinion page 2510, the first sentence of the second paragraph at Headnote [4] is deleted, and replaced with the following: "In sum, we are convinced beyond any reasonable doubt on the basis of all the remaining evidence adduced at trial that the jury would have convicted Norwood on the elements of the possession with intent to distribute offense...
